PipelineComponent.AddErrorOutput(String, Int32, Int32) Método

Definición

Agrega un IDTSOutput100 objeto y lo marca como una salida de error estableciendo la IsErrorOut propiedad en true.

public:
 void AddErrorOutput(System::String ^ strOutputName, int lInputID, int lExclusionGroup);
public void AddErrorOutput (string strOutputName, int lInputID, int lExclusionGroup);
member this.AddErrorOutput : string * int * int -> unit
Public Sub AddErrorOutput (strOutputName As String, lInputID As Integer, lExclusionGroup As Integer)

Parámetros

strOutputName
String

Especifica el nombre de la salida.

lInputID
Int32

Especifica IDTSInput100 de la salida de error.

lExclusionGroup
Int32

Especifica el grupo de exclusión de la salida.

Ejemplos

En el ejemplo siguiente se muestra cómo agregar un error IDTSOutput100 a un componente.

public override void ProvideComponentProperties()  
{  
  IDTSInput100 input = ComponentMetaData.InputCollection.New();  
  input.Name = "SampleComponentInput";  

  IDTSOutput100 output = ComponentMetaData.OutputCollection.New();  
  output.Name = "SampleComponentOutput";  
  output.SynchronousInputID = input.ID;  
  output.ExclusionGroup = 1;  

  this.AddErrorOutput("SampleComponentErrorOutput", input.ID, output.ExclusionGroup);  

}

Public Overrides Sub ProvideComponentProperties()  

    Dim input As IDTSInput100 = ComponentMetaData.InputCollection.New()  
    input.Name = "SampleComponentInput"  

    Dim output As IDTSOutput100 = ComponentMetaData.OutputCollection.New()  
    output.Name = "SampleComponentOutput"  
    output.SynchronousInputID = input.ID  
    output.ExclusionGroup = 1  

    Me.AddErrorOutput("SampleComponentErrorOutput", _  
      input.ID, output.ExclusionGroup)  

  End Sub  

Comentarios

Esta función auxiliar agrega una nueva salida al IDTSOutputCollection100 elemento del componente. Establece la IsErrorOut propiedad trueen y asigna la ExclusionGroup propiedad especificada por lExclusionGroup.

Las salidas de error se agregan generalmente durante ProvideComponentProperties.

Para obtener más información, consulte Uso de salidas de error en un componente de Data Flow.

Se aplica a